What is this?

This script is for logseq webapp users that want to switch to the local version.

It will download all images that are linked inside your graph and store them in the local "/assets/" folder.

Remarks

1. Only supports Markdown files (for now)

2. Filnames are not preserved. The filenames will be a news random string. (Let me know if you need it otherwise.)

2. Make sure you close Logseq Desktop app and disconnect web app before starting!

3. Use at your own risk! Verify everything worked before permanently moving to the new local version!

How to use

1. Download your logseq repository from Github to your local machine.

2. Run the script with "-f "

3. Reccomended if you know how: Check the uncommitted changes to the repository. This is an easy way to check if everything worked as intended.

3. Open that folder in the logseq client.
